About

Dr. Tressa Scineaux is an obstetrician-gynecologist practicing in Alpharetta, GA. Dr. Scineaux specializes in women's health, particularly the female reproductive system, pregnancy and childbirth. As an obstetrician-gynecologist, or OB-GYN, Dr. Scineaux can treat a number of health issues related to the vagina, uterus, ovaries, fallopian tubes and breasts. Dr Scineaux can also treat women during pregnancy, labor, childbirth and the postpartum period. In this specialty, doctors focus on reproductive care from puberty through adulthood.
